12 U.S.C. § 3308 : US Code - Section 3308: Access to books, accounts, records, etc., by Council

For the purpose of carrying out this chapter, the Council shall
have access to all books, accounts, records, reports, files,
memorandums, papers, things, and property belonging to or in use by
Federal financial institutions regulatory agencies, including
reports of examination of financial institutions or their holding
companies from whatever source, together with workpapers and
correspondence files related to such reports, whether or not a part
of the report, and all without any deletions.
